Is /sys/sys/types.h correct? > > I added it to make.conf and type.h just to be safe. > > >> Also, are you running named on that box? I think named by default > >>will try to bind to every IP address it finds (at least it did last I > >>checked with BIND 4.9.5). There is a patch for BIND that lets you > >>specify which IP's to listen on. > > > >I don't recommend running DNS on a server that is doing virtual web hosts. > > Actually I am running named with all primary files on the same box > without problems. Gated gets very upset at me though :) > > Guess the Merit folks didnt expect to have a 200 port routee :) Which gated are you running. I used to have these problems, but I don't now. I'm running gated 3.5.4, with RIP off and OSPF on, under 2.1.7, with 255 IP addresses. Danny
